Class Slicer

Dilimleyici

Aralıkları, grafikleri ve pivot tabloları ortak çalışma yapılmadan filtrelemek için kullanılan bir dilimleyiciyi temsil eder. Bu sınıf, mevcut dilimleyicilere erişme ve bunları değiştirme yöntemlerini içerir. Yeni bir dilimleyici oluşturmak için Sheet.insertSlicer(range, anchorRowPos, anchorColPos) simgesini kullanın.

Yöntemler

YöntemDönüş türüKısa açıklama
getBackgroundColorObject()Color|nullDilimleyicinin arka planını Color döndürür.
getColumnPosition()Integer|nullFiltrenin dilimleyicide uygulandığı sütun konumunu (dilimleyicinin veri aralığına göre) veya sütun konumu ayarlanmamışsa null değerini döndürür.
getContainerInfo()ContainerInfoDilimleyicinin sayfadaki konumu hakkında bilgi alır.
getFilterCriteria()FilterCriteria|nullDilimleyicinin filtre ölçütlerini veya filtre ölçütleri ayarlanmamışsa null değerini döndürür.
getRange()RangeDilimleyicinin uygulandığı veri aralığını alır.
getTitle()StringDilimleyicinin başlığını döndürür.
getTitleHorizontalAlignment()StringBaşlığın yatay hizalamasını alır.
getTitleTextStyle()TextStyleDilimleyicinin başlığının metin stilini döndürür.
isAppliedToPivotTables()BooleanBelirtilen dilimleyicinin pivot tablolara uygulanıp uygulanmadığını döndürür.
remove()voidDilimleyiciyi siler.
setApplyToPivotTables(applyToPivotTables)SlicerBelirtilen dilimleyicinin çalışma sayfasındaki pivot tablolara uygulanıp uygulanmayacağını ayarlar.
setBackgroundColor(color)SlicerDilimleyicinin arka plan rengini ayarlar.
setBackgroundColorObject(color)SlicerDilimleyicinin arka planını Color ayarlar.
setColumnFilterCriteria(columnPosition, filterCriteria)SlicerDilimleyicinin sütun dizinini ve filtreleme ölçütlerini ayarlar.
setPosition(anchorRowPos, anchorColPos, offsetX, offsetY)SlicerDilimleyicinin sayfada görüneceği konumu ayarlar.
setRange(rangeApi)SlicerDilimleyicinin uygulandığı veri aralığını ayarlar.
setTitle(title)SlicerDilimleyicinin başlığını ayarlar.
setTitleHorizontalAlignment(horizontalAlignment)SlicerDilimleyicideki başlığın yatay hizalamasını ayarlar.
setTitleTextStyle(textStyle)SlicerDilimleyicinin metin stilini ayarlar.

Ayrıntılı belgeler

getBackgroundColorObject()

Dilimleyicinin arka planını Color döndürür.

Return

Color|null: Bu dilimleyicinin arka plan rengi. Renk ayarlanmamışsa null değerini döndürür.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getColumnPosition()

Filtrenin dilimleyicide uygulandığı sütun konumunu (dilimleyicinin veri aralığına göre) veya sütun konumu ayarlanmamışsa null değerini döndürür. Bu, filtreye benzer şekilde sütunun 1 tabanlı dizinlenmiş konumu olmalıdır.

Return

Integer|null: Bu dilimleyicinin sütun konumu.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getContainerInfo()

Dilimleyicinin sayfadaki konumu hakkında bilgi alır.

Return

ContainerInfo: Dilimleyicinin kapsayıcı konumunu içeren bir nesne.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getFilterCriteria()

Dilimleyicinin filtre ölçütlerini veya filtre ölçütleri ayarlanmamışsa null değerini döndürür.

Return

FilterCriteria|null: Bu dilimleyicinin filtre ölçütleri.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getRange()

Dilimleyicinin uygulandığı veri aralığını alır.

Return

Range: Dilimleyici aralığı.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getTitle()

Dilimleyicinin başlığını döndürür.

Return

String: Zincirleme için kullanılan bu dilimleyici.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getTitleHorizontalAlignment()

Başlığın yatay hizalamasını alır.

Return

String: Bu dilimleyicinin başlığının yatay hizalaması.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getTitleTextStyle()

Dilimleyicinin başlığının metin stilini döndürür.

Return

TextStyle: Bu dilimleyicinin başlığının metin stili.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

isAppliedToPivotTables()

Belirtilen dilimleyicinin pivot tablolara uygulanıp uygulanmadığını döndürür.

Return

Bu dilimleyici pivot tablolara uygulanırsa Booleantrue, aksi takdirde false.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

remove()

Dilimleyiciyi siler.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setApplyToPivotTables(applyToPivotTables)

Belirtilen dilimleyicinin çalışma sayfasındaki pivot tablolara uygulanıp uygulanmayacağını ayarlar.

Parametreler

AdTürAçıklama
applyToPivotTablesBooleanBu dilimleyicinin pivot tablolara uygulanıp uygulanmayacağını belirtir.

Return

Slicer: Zincirleme için kullanılan bu dilimleyici.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setBackgroundColor(color)

Dilimleyicinin arka plan rengini ayarlar. null değeri, arka plan rengini sıfırlar.

Parametreler

AdTürAçıklama
colorStringCSS gösteriminde bu dilimleyicinin yeni arka plan rengi (ör. "#ffffff").

Return

Slicer: Zincirleme için kullanılan bu dilimleyici.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setBackgroundColorObject(color)

Dilimleyicinin arka planını Color ayarlar. null değeri, arka plan rengini sıfırlar.

Parametreler

AdTürAçıklama
colorColorBu dilimleyicinin yeni arka plan rengi.

Return

Slicer: Zincirleme için kullanılan bu dilimleyici.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setColumnFilterCriteria(columnPosition, filterCriteria)

Dilimleyicinin sütun dizinini ve filtreleme ölçütlerini ayarlar. null değeri, dilimleyici filtresini sıfırlar.

Parametreler

AdTürAçıklama
columnPositionIntegerBu dilimleyicinin yeni sütun konumu.
filterCriteriaFilterCriteriaBu dilimleyicinin yeni filtre ölçütleri.

Return

Slicer: Zincirleme için kullanılan bu dilimleyici.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setPosition(anchorRowPos, anchorColPos, offsetX, offsetY)

Dilimleyicinin sayfada görüneceği konumu ayarlar. Sabitleme satırı ve sütun konumu dizinleri 1 tabanlıdır.

Parametreler

AdTürAçıklama
anchorRowPosIntegerDilimleyicinin üst kısmı bu satıra sabitlenir.
anchorColPosIntegerDilimleyicinin üst kısmı bu sütuna sabitlenir.
offsetXIntegerPiksel cinsinden hücre köşesinden yatay uzaklık.
offsetYIntegerPiksel cinsinden hücre köşesinden dikey uzaklık.

Return

Slicer: Zincirleme için kullanılan bu dilimleyici.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setRange(rangeApi)

Dilimleyicinin uygulandığı veri aralığını ayarlar.

Parametreler

AdTürAçıklama
rangeApiRangeBu dilimleyici için yeni aralık.

Return

Slicer: Zincirleme için kullanılan bu dilimleyici.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setTitle(title)

Dilimleyicinin başlığını ayarlar. Boş bir başlık, başlığı varsayılan değere sıfırlar.

Parametreler

AdTürAçıklama
titleStringBu dilimleyicinin yeni başlığı.

Return

Slicer: Zincirleme için kullanılan bu dilimleyici.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setTitleHorizontalAlignment(horizontalAlignment)

Dilimleyicideki başlığın yatay hizalamasını ayarlar. null değeri hizalamayı sıfırlar.

Parametreler

AdTürAçıklama
horizontalAlignmentStringBu dilimleyicinin başlığının yeni yatay hizalaması.

Return

Slicer: Zincirleme için kullanılan bu dilimleyici.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setTitleTextStyle(textStyle)

Dilimleyicinin metin stilini ayarlar.

Parametreler

AdTürAçıklama
textStyleTextStyleDilimleyicinin başlığının yeni metin stili.

Return

Slicer: Zincirleme için kullanılan bu dilimleyici.

Yetkilendirme

Bu yöntemi kullanan komut dosyaları, aşağıdaki kapsamlardan biri veya daha fazlasıyla yetkilendirme gerektirir: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

Kullanımdan kaldırılan yöntemler